[. . . ] Auto defrosting table Food Amount Follow the instructions below when defrosting different types of food. After each stage, turn the food over and shield any warm portions with narrow strips of aluminum foil. If there are any warm or thawed portions of food, shield them with narrow, flat pieces of aluminum foil. After each stage, remove any pieces of food that are nearly defrosted. After the first stage, turn the chicken over and shield any warm portions with narrow strips of aluminum foil. After the second stage, again shield any warm portions with narrow strips of aluminum foil. After each stage, rearrange or remove any pieces of food that are nearly defrosted. After the final stage, small sections may still be icy; let them stand to continue the thawing process. Shielding roasts and pieces of steak using small pieces of foil prevents the edges from being cooked before the center of the food has defrosted. If you want to change the power level, press the Stop/Clear button before you press the Start button, and return to Step 1. Some recipes require different cooking stages at different temperatures. Follow steps 1 and 2 from the “One-stage cooking” section. Press the Power Level button, then use the number buttons to set the power level for the second cooking stage. The display shows the selected power level and then displays PRESS START OR ENTER NEXT STAGE COOKING TIME. Press the Start button to begin cooking, or repeat steps 2 and 3 to set a cooking time and power level for a third cooking stage.
